What is a Car Key Locksmith?
A car key locksmith is a specialized expert trained in handling a broad range of car key and lock-related problems. Unlike conventional locksmiths who work on property or industrial locks, car key locksmiths concentrate on vehicle-related jobs. Their skillset enables them to work with modern-day electronic key systems, standard metal keys, and even innovative keyless entry systems.

Types of Car Key Services Offered by Locksmiths
Modern locksmiths are geared up with tools and technology to manage a variety of key-related services. Here's a closer look at their key locations of expertise:
1. Traditional Key Cutting
For older vehicles or those using metal keys, locksmiths can duplicate or replace keys utilizing precision cutting tools.
2. Transponder Key Programming
Transponder keys have a chip that interacts with your car's onboard computer system to begin the engine. If this chip is harmed or lost, a locksmith can program brand-new keys to match your car.
3. Proximity and Keyless Entry Systems
Proximity keys and keyless entry systems are becoming significantly common, particularly in modern vehicles. A locksmith can repair, reprogram, or replace these innovative systems.
4. Smart Key Repair or Replacement
Smart keys, which enable you to unlock, start, and manage your car remotely, can develop technical concerns. Specialized locksmiths can replace or reprogram these innovative keys.
5. Ignition Repair
When your car's ignition cylinder triggers problems, such as a key being stuck or refusing to turn, a locksmith can repair or replace the system.

Frequently Asked Questions About Locksmith Car Key Services1. Just how much does it cost to replace a car key?
The expense of replacing a car key differs depending on the key type. Basic metal keys are generally less costly than transponder or wise keys, which need programming. Prices normally range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 300 however can be greater for high-end vehicles.
2. Can a locksmith make a key without the original?
Yes. A skilled locksmith can produce a new key even if you do not have the initial by utilizing the car's VIN number and other technical techniques.
3. Are locksmith services for cars and trucks covered by insurance coverage?
In a lot of cases, car insurance coverage might cover locksmith services, especially for emergency situations. Contact your company to discover if it's consisted of in your policy.
4. For how long does it take to replace a car key?
The time needed depends upon the key type. A traditional key might take just a few minutes, while transponder and wise keys might use up to an hour due to programming needs.
5. What should I do if my key breaks in the ignition?
If your key breaks in the ignition, avoid attempting to eliminate it yourself given that this might trigger additional damage. Call a locksmith who can safely extract the broken key and repair or replace the ignition as required.
